Soccer Claims 1-0 Victory Over Cedar Crest On Senior Day

Box Score Baltimore, Md. --  Notre Dame of Maryland University defeated Colonial States Athletic Conference rival Cedar Crest College 1-0 to culminate their Senior Day festivities.  

In the 30th minute, junior Aquilina Faginas (West Lebanon, N.Y./New Lebanon) knocked in her second goal of the season from in front of the Gators' bench, nearly 45 feet from the goal.  Faginas smashed the ball toward the goal, in an attempt to give a teammate a run to the goal.  Instead, the goalie mishandled the ball, allowing it to trickle into the net and give Notre Dame a 1-0 lead.  

The goal proved to be all the Gators needed as the squad posted their third shutout victory of the season.  Junior goalkeeper Heather Lancellotti (Perry Hall, Md.) finished with four saves for her fourth victory of the year. 

During the contest, Notre Dame outshot the visitors 20-10.  

Prior to the game, the Gators honored seniors Melanie Gordon (Pasadena, Md./Chesapeake) and Vicki Vasso (Pennsville, N.J./Pennsville Memorial) for their efforts during four years at Notre Dame.  

The soccer team will return to action on Thursday as they will host CSAC power Neumann University to conclude the 2013 season.
